    3. Hi Everyone, I hope someone out there can help me with this family. They all died in Grand Haven, and they are all buried in Lake Forest Cemetery. John GOLDBERG, born 19 June 1828 in the Netherlands. He died 7 Nov 1903. A history of the FELT family says John was a "celery farmer." The 1880 census says he was a "fruit farmer." Clarissa (Felt) GOLDBERG, John's wife, was born 8 Apr 1844 in Ellington, Chautauqua Co., NY, and died in Grand Haven, 10 Feb 1897. They had at least 3 children: 1. George E. GOLDBERG was born 7 June 1880, and died 18 Aug 1881. 2. William W. GOLDBERG was born about 1883, and drowned in Grand Haven in July 1897, age 14 years. 3. Mary GOLDBERG was born 28 July 1885. I believe she lived to adulthood but do not know who she married. There was also a son John GOLDBERG. He was probably from John Sr's previous marriage.     2. Have you tried first the Ottawa Co. Clerk's office to see if there is a death record there? If not, go to the Loutit Library Genealogy Department (in the basement) and tell one of the volunteers what you are looking for. They have newspaper obits. (and lots of other records, old phone books, city directories, etc.) from back then - possibly she is listed in one of them. An obit. might tell you what county she died in, and then you could look at that county's death records. Also, depending on where they lived in Ottawa County, you could also try the genealogy dept. at Herrick Library in Holland - they have an incredible genealogy dept., with lots of newspaper articles on microfilm.....I've found terrific info. there just through the old "social columns" (gossip) that were printed in some of the tinier newspapers between Holland and Grand Haven. If you can read this line, your email software does not support this format. --MyFaMiLyMiMeBoUnDaRy02292000 Content-Type: text/plain Content-Transfer-Encoding: 7bit The Thornapple Kellogg High School & Middleville Public Library has in their possession some fantastic genealogy information. Part of that collection includes several years of the Middleville Sun newspaper. The years available are 1890 to 1914, approximately 22 years. This newspaper was very inclusive and covered a very large area; Middleville, Caledonia, Wayland, Hastings, Irving, Rutland, Leighton, Thornapple, etc. as well as some national news. They are full of interesting advertising for local businesses. For those researching genealogy, they are full of goings on, listing family names and activities. What a neat way to put fun and facts into research instead of just names and dates. The pages are very brittle and cannot be handled for research purposes. Therefore, I have taken on the project of microfilming and preserving these very fragile documents and making the electronic version available to the public. An independent firm, Northern Micrographics, will be scanning them and converting them to searchable text on CD. You will be able to enter a name and it will be located within the document. It is much easier than searching through microfilm. I hope to make the information available on Rootsweb. The cost to process one year of the newspaper is approximately $1500. This includes preserving the papers for storage once they are scanned. Two years, 1896 & 1897 have already been forwarded to Northern Micrographics. They are awaiting direction to proceed.
